How much do remote entry jobs pay per year?

As of May 31,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ote entry in Springfield, OR is $65,758.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$38,649.00 and $79,232.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Data Entry Clerk,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Data Entry Clerk, you need strong attention to detail, fast and accurate typing skills, and proficiency in basic computer applications, typically requiring a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with spreadsheet software (like Microsoft Excel or Google Sheets), data management systems, and sometimes remote collaboration tools is essential. Reliability, time management, and self-motivation are crucial soft skills for working independently in a remote setting. These skills ensure accuracy, productivity, and effective communication, which are critical for maintaining data integrity and meeting deadlines.

What are some common challenges faced by remote entry-level employees, and how can they be overcome?

Remote entry-level employees often encounter challenges such as staying motivated without in-person supervision, building relationships with colleagues remotely, and managing time effectively. To overcome these, it's important to establish a structured daily routine, proactively communicate with your team using available digital tools, and take initiative in seeking feedback or clarification when needed. Many companies also offer virtual onboarding and mentorship programs to help new remote employees integrate smoothly and feel supported.

What are remote entry jobs?

Remote entry jobs are positions that involve performing data entry or administrative tasks from a location outside of a traditional office, usually from home. These jobs typically require entering, updating, or managing data using computers and various software programs. Remote entry roles are popular for their flexibility and are often found in industries like healthcare, finance, and customer service. Candidates need basic computer skills, attention to detail, and reliable internet access. Employers may require specific software knowledge or previous experience, depending on the job.
